Tantri POS
Pengaturan Printer
Panduan menghubungkan dan menggunakan printer pada Tantri Cashier Mobile (Android).
Halaman ini memandu Anda mengatur dan mencetak menggunakan printer dari aplikasi Tantri Cashier di perangkat Android.
Dukungan & Batasan
- Android: mendukung Printer Bluetooth ESC/POS dan Printer Jaringan (LAN/WiFi, RAW 9100)
- iOS: sementara belum didukung
- Tidak didukung: Printer USB langsung via OTG dari aplikasi mobile
Library yang Digunakan (Mobile)
- Bluetooth ESC/POS:
@sofyan.rs/react-native-bluetooth-escpos-printer - Thermal/LAN (RAW 9100):
@sofyan.rs/react-native-thermal-printer
Persiapan Perangkat
Android
- Aktifkan Bluetooth
- (Direkomendasikan) Pair printer melalui Settings > Bluetooth
- Berikan izin aplikasi saat diminta:
- Android 12+: Bluetooth Scan & Bluetooth Connect
- Android 6–11: Lokasi (untuk pemindaian perangkat Bluetooth)
Catatan: iOS sementara belum didukung untuk pencetakan dari aplikasi mobile
Menambahkan Printer
- Buka Pengaturan > Printer
- Tekan
+untuk menambah - Pilih salah satu tipe berikut:
A. Printer Bluetooth
- Pilih opsi Printer Bluetooth
- Android: aplikasi akan menampilkan perangkat yang terpasang (bonded). Pilih printer Anda
- Simpan dan lakukan Uji Cetak
Tips jika perangkat tidak muncul:
- Pastikan printer dalam mode discoverable/pairing
- Pastikan izin Bluetooth telah diberikan (Android)
- Dekatkan perangkat ke printer dan ulangi pemindaian
B. Printer Jaringan (LAN/WiFi)
- Pilih opsi Printer NET (LAN/WiFi)
- Masukkan IP printer (contoh:
192.168.0.101) - Port umum:
9100(RAW) - Pastikan perangkat dan printer berada di jaringan yang sama
- Simpan dan lakukan Uji Cetak
Saran:
- Gunakan IP statis pada printer agar tidak berubah
Upload Logo Struk
- Format: PNG
- Ukuran: maks. 160 x 90 px
- Disarankan background transparan
- Logo akan tampil di preview setelah unggah
Custom Header & Footer Struk
Gunakan tombol "Custom Text Struk" untuk menambahkan/ubah header dan footer, misalnya:
- Nama toko
- Alamat & No. telepon
- Catatan layanan (mis. "Terima kasih telah berbelanja")
Kategori Printer yang Dapat Diatur
- Printer Struk Pelanggan: struk transaksi
- Printer Checker Pesanan: daftar item untuk validasi
- Printer Dapur (Makanan/Minuman/Custom): cetak item sesuai kategori
- Printer Laporan: cetak ringkasan/laporan
- Printer Label Pesanan: label nama/kode pesanan
Tekan + pada tiap kategori untuk menambahkan printer baru.
Uji Cetak
- Masuk Pengaturan > Printer
- Pada printer terpilih, tekan tombol Test Print/Cetak Uji
- Pastikan hasil cetak jelas dan format sesuai lebar kertas (58mm/80mm)
Troubleshooting
Bluetooth tidak muncul:
- Android: pastikan izin Bluetooth diberikan, Bluetooth aktif, perangkat sudah paired
- Dekatkan perangkat ke printer dan ulangi scan
Tidak bisa konek Bluetooth:
- Hapus pairing dari sistem, pair ulang, lalu pilih dari aplikasi
- Matikan/nyalakan Bluetooth perangkat
- Pastikan hanya satu perangkat yang terhubung ke printer pada satu waktu
Tidak bisa cetak via LAN:
- Pastikan perangkat dan printer satu jaringan, IP benar, port 9100 terbuka
- Coba ping IP printer dari perangkat lain di jaringan yang sama
- Gunakan IP statis pada printer
Backup & Restore Pengaturan Printer
- Backup Data: menyimpan konfigurasi printer ke cloud
- Restore Data: memulihkan konfigurasi dari backup terakhir
Catatan: hanya backup 5 terakhir yang disimpan.

